Alexandre Julliard : Include wine/port.h everywhere we use exceptions.

Alexandre Julliard julliard at winehq.org
Wed Apr 30 06:57:04 CDT 2008


Module: wine
Branch: master
Commit: ef07d83405b8344fb8ebd1dbf9317d79d7528cbe
URL:    http://source.winehq.org/git/wine.git/?a=commit;h=ef07d83405b8344fb8ebd1dbf9317d79d7528cbe

Author: Alexandre Julliard <julliard at winehq.org>
Date:   Tue Apr 29 20:18:49 2008 +0200

Include wine/port.h everywhere we use exceptions.

---

 dlls/advapi32/service.c         |    3 +++
 dlls/crypt32/msg.c              |    4 ++++
 dlls/crypt32/serialize.c        |    4 ++++
 dlls/msi/custom.c               |    3 +++
 dlls/ole32/moniker.c            |    3 +++
 dlls/oleaut32/tmarshal.c        |    1 +
 dlls/rpcrt4/cstub.c             |    3 +++
 dlls/wintrust/asn.c             |    4 ++++
 programs/winedbg/tgt_minidump.c |    1 +
 9 files changed, 26 insertions(+), 0 deletions(-)

diff --git a/dlls/advapi32/service.c b/dlls/advapi32/service.c
index f9115c2..a1407dd 100644
--- a/dlls/advapi32/service.c
+++ b/dlls/advapi32/service.c
@@ -20,6 +20,9 @@
  * Foundation, Inc., 51 Franklin St, Fifth Floor, Boston, MA 02110-1301, USA
  */
 
+#include "config.h"
+#include "wine/port.h"
+
 #include <stdarg.h>
 #include <string.h>
 #include <time.h>
diff --git a/dlls/crypt32/msg.c b/dlls/crypt32/msg.c
index 0972436..1bb8767 100644
--- a/dlls/crypt32/msg.c
+++ b/dlls/crypt32/msg.c
@@ -15,6 +15,10 @@
  * License along with this library; if not, write to the Free Software
  * Foundation, Inc., 51 Franklin St, Fifth Floor, Boston, MA 02110-1301, USA
  */
+
+#include "config.h"
+#include "wine/port.h"
+
 #include <stdarg.h>
 #include "windef.h"
 #include "winbase.h"
diff --git a/dlls/crypt32/serialize.c b/dlls/crypt32/serialize.c
index 5017c3f..5f9911f 100644
--- a/dlls/crypt32/serialize.c
+++ b/dlls/crypt32/serialize.c
@@ -15,6 +15,10 @@
  * License along with this library; if not, write to the Free Software
  * Foundation, Inc., 51 Franklin St, Fifth Floor, Boston, MA 02110-1301, USA
  */
+
+#include "config.h"
+#include "wine/port.h"
+
 #include <stdarg.h>
 #include "windef.h"
 #include "winbase.h"
diff --git a/dlls/msi/custom.c b/dlls/msi/custom.c
index 316fe5a..71864d5 100644
--- a/dlls/msi/custom.c
+++ b/dlls/msi/custom.c
@@ -18,6 +18,9 @@
  * Foundation, Inc., 51 Franklin St, Fifth Floor, Boston, MA 02110-1301, USA
  */
 
+#include "config.h"
+#include "wine/port.h"
+
 #define COBJMACROS
 
 #include <stdarg.h>
diff --git a/dlls/ole32/moniker.c b/dlls/ole32/moniker.c
index 68ea4d1..374b5c8 100644
--- a/dlls/ole32/moniker.c
+++ b/dlls/ole32/moniker.c
@@ -21,6 +21,9 @@
  * Foundation, Inc., 51 Franklin St, Fifth Floor, Boston, MA 02110-1301, USA
  */
 
+#include "config.h"
+#include "wine/port.h"
+
 #include <stdarg.h>
 #include <string.h>
 
diff --git a/dlls/oleaut32/tmarshal.c b/dlls/oleaut32/tmarshal.c
index 80d435e..97500bf 100644
--- a/dlls/oleaut32/tmarshal.c
+++ b/dlls/oleaut32/tmarshal.c
@@ -22,6 +22,7 @@
  */
 
 #include "config.h"
+#include "wine/port.h"
 
 #include <assert.h>
 #include <stdlib.h>
diff --git a/dlls/rpcrt4/cstub.c b/dlls/rpcrt4/cstub.c
index 83a5fb2..c790ad5 100644
--- a/dlls/rpcrt4/cstub.c
+++ b/dlls/rpcrt4/cstub.c
@@ -18,6 +18,9 @@
  * Foundation, Inc., 51 Franklin St, Fifth Floor, Boston, MA 02110-1301, USA
  */
 
+#include "config.h"
+#include "wine/port.h"
+
 #include <stdarg.h>
 
 #define COBJMACROS
diff --git a/dlls/wintrust/asn.c b/dlls/wintrust/asn.c
index af7a266..2b0bde1 100644
--- a/dlls/wintrust/asn.c
+++ b/dlls/wintrust/asn.c
@@ -17,6 +17,10 @@
  * Foundation, Inc., 51 Franklin St, Fifth Floor, Boston, MA 02110-1301, USA
  *
  */
+
+#include "config.h"
+#include "wine/port.h"
+
 #include <stdarg.h>
 #include <stdio.h>
 #include <assert.h>
diff --git a/programs/winedbg/tgt_minidump.c b/programs/winedbg/tgt_minidump.c
index db0daf6..87f34a2 100644
--- a/programs/winedbg/tgt_minidump.c
+++ b/programs/winedbg/tgt_minidump.c
@@ -22,6 +22,7 @@
 #define NONAMELESSSTRUCT
 
 #include "config.h"
+#include "wine/port.h"
 
 #include <stdlib.h>
 #include <stdio.h>




More information about the wine-cvs mailing list